Except that is now somewhat out of date, based on what we know now.  What
you should do now is download this:
http://www.sinenomine.net/downloads/SWAPGEN.EXEC

Then, make sure your Linux/390 system either does not have FBA support at
all, or that it gets loaded _after_ the dasd_diag_mod module so that the
swap disk gets picked up by the DIAG code, and not the FBA code.
